Test Execution Strategy

Parallel Execution

python
class TestOrchestrator:
    def run_tests(self, suites):
        # 1. Identify independent tests
        # 2. Distribute across workers
        # 3. Collect results
        # 4. Aggregate coverage
        # 5. Generate report

Test Retry Logic

python
def retry_failed_tests(failures):
    MAX_RETRIES = 3
    for test in failures:
        for attempt in range(MAX_RETRIES):
            if run_test(test).passed:
                break
        else:
            mark_as_flaky(test)

Test Data Management

Strategies

  1. Fixtures - Predefined test data
  2. Factories - Dynamic data generation
  3. Snapshots - Baseline comparisons
  4. Mocks - External service simulation
  5. Stubs - Simplified implementations

Best Practices

  • Isolate test data
  • Clean up after tests
  • Use realistic data
  • Version test data
  • Document data requirements

Common Testing Patterns

Page Object Pattern (E2E)

typescript
class LoginPage {
  async login(email: string, password: string) {
    await this.emailInput.fill(email);
    await this.passwordInput.fill(password);
    await this.submitButton.click();
  }
}

Test Builder Pattern

python
def test_user_creation():
    user = UserBuilder()
        .with_email("test@example.com")
        .with_role("admin")
        .build()

    assert user.is_valid()

Anti-Patterns to Avoid

❌ Tests that depend on order ❌ Hardcoded test data ❌ Testing implementation details ❌ Slow test suites ❌ Flaky tests ignored ❌ No test documentation
